正文
html5缓存manifest文件详解,html5缓存机制
小程序:扫一扫查出行
【扫一扫了解最新限行尾号】
复制小程序
【扫一扫了解最新限行尾号】
复制小程序
HTML5的离线储存怎么使用,以及工作原理
1、原理:HTML5的离线存储是基于一个新建的.appcache文件的,通过这个文件上的解析清单离线存储资源,这些资源就会像cookie一样被存储了下来。之后当网络在处于离线状态下时,浏览器会通过被离线存储的数据进行页面展示。
2、工作原理:HTML5的离线缓存机制通过manifest文件来工作。这个特殊的文件(通常具有.manifest扩展名)列出了浏览器应缓存的所有文件。当浏览器首次访问带有manifest属性的HTML文件时,它会下载并缓存清单中列出的所有文件。
3、浏览器对 HTML5 的离线储存数据进行管理的方式是通过 manifest 文件。
4、它有三大优势:离线浏览,无网情况下也能正常访问;更快的加载速度,缓存在本地访问速度自然更快;减轻服务请求压力,文件缓存后不需要再次请求,只需要请求需要更新的文件。
5、HTML5的离线web应用允许我们在脱机时与网站进行交互。这在提高网站的访问速度和制作一款web离线应用上(如HTML5游戏)有很大的使用价值。先来了解一下HTML5应用程序缓存和浏览器缓存的区别。
Manifest有什么作用?
Manifest文件的作用有以下几个方面:系统自动扫描Manifest文件,确定应用程序的基本信息和功能,以及应用程序所需要的权限和限制。
Android项目中AndroidManifest.xml文件的主要作用是定义应用程序的基本特性和行为,以及声明应用程序所需的权限。
manifest是一种软件,属于AndroidManifest.xml文件,在简单的Android系统的应用中提出了重要的信息,manifestsgroup作用是显示Android应用程序。
就是仓单,用来列明此主单项下所有的分单信息的。
什么是manifest?简单来说manifest能让你的应用在无网的情况下也能访问。
在Java中,Manifest是指Java框架中一个用于描述和管理JAR文件和WAR文件的特殊文件 form。该文件是以文本文件的方式进行编写的,可以通过定义特定的键-值对来描述文件中JAR /WAR文件的属性和其他元数据信息。
manifest文件是什么
1、Manifest文件是一个XML文件,它描述了一个应用程序的基本信息,例如应用程序的名称、图标、版本号、组件、权限等等。Manifest文件是Android应用程序开发中的一个必要组成部分,每个Android应用程序都必须拥有一个Manifest文件。
2、Manifest(清单)是指一个文档或文件,其中包含有描述某个 or 物品所具有的特定信息。这些信息可以包括制造商、产品名称、型号号码、创建日期等等。Manifest可以包含各种各样的信息,因此可能会在许多不同的上下文中使用。
3、app.manifest是清单文件。每个安卓应用程序必须有一个app.manifest文件,在app/manifests目录中。它在简单的Android系统的应用中提出了重要的信息,信息系统必须具备之前,它可以运行任何应用程序的代码。
html5缓存manifest文件详解的介绍就聊到这里吧,感谢你花时间阅读本站内容,更多关于html5缓存机制、html5缓存manifest文件详解的信息别忘了在本站进行查找喔。